Job Title: Corporate Finance Accountant

Are you an experienced Accountant within Public Practice looking for a way into Corporate Finance or Forensic Accounting?

I am working with a leading Corporate Finance Consultancy Firm who are looking for an experienced Accountant to join their team in Norwich as a Corporate Finance Accountant, dealing with 60% general practice work and 40% Corporate finance/forensic work. The position offers a salary of £40,000.

This firm specialises in forensics, corporate finance, debt, restructuring, and financial advisory, delivering strategic solutions across a broad range of situations. Within the office in Norwich, they also have a General Practice arm to the Firm which deals with the retained work that their Corporate Finance clients require support with.

As the Corporate Finance Accountant, you will be joining a team of 26 within the Norwich office, preparing statutory accounts, personal tax returns, personal tax planning, and advisory. You will also be involved in debt restructuring, forensic accounting, eye witness work, and mergers and acquisitions.

This Corporate Finance Accountant role offers real progression and the chance to be involved in some interesting work for around 230 clients for a well-developed national Firm. Recent success stories include a newly qualified Accountant reaching Associate Director level within 4 years of joining the Firm.
